Hanno to Naguri |
Shouganai |
Nov 9th 2007, 08:12 |
|
25km |
- Recreational
- Onroad
- Smooth
- Basic
- High traffic
|
| This road route follows a river up to Naguri Dam. You can ride one or both ways if you have a foldable bike because there is a bus service from Hanno Station (#01-1). The main road on the north side of the river is narrow and busy, so I prefer using the southern road where it exists. Japanese drivers are very considerate though. There are toilets, camping, picnic and rest spots along the way. The upper part of the valley is very scenic. There are vending machines along the route, as well as some nice places to eat along the river, evident if you follow the main (north) road up the valley. |

Hanno to Ogawa |
Shouganai |
Nov 9th 2007, 08:35 |
|
27.9km |
- Recreational
- Onroad
- Basic
- High traffic
- Rough
- Safe
- Urban
- Rural
|
| This is a semi-rural route along an Outer Tokyo ring road. Its not scenic but allows you the opportunity to ride without the disruption by urban traffic. There are plenty of shops and vending machines along the route. |
